The well-known investment bank that acquired the phony-money Hollywood Stock Exchange will shortly launch an online real-bucks futures market where anyone can play the box-office odds on the upcoming release(s) of their choice... there are built-in rules to prevent conflicts of interest, and as you might imagine, TVWeek (who referred me to this) thinks the idea could be stretched to telly projects as well...
